UnmanagedFunctionPointerAttribute::ThrowOnUnmappableChar Field

 

Enables or disables the throwing of an exception on an unmappable Unicode character that is converted to an ANSI "?" character.

Namespace:   System.Runtime.InteropServices
Assembly:  mscorlib (in mscorlib.dll)

public:
bool ThrowOnUnmappableChar

Field Value

Type: System::Boolean

The ThrowOnUnmappableChar field is false by default, which means that the field is disabled. Set this field to true to indicate that an exception is thrown each time the interop marshaler converts an unmappable character.
